jjsint (8631) reviewed Stone Sap from Vibrant Forest Brewery 4 years ago
Appearance - 8 | Aroma - 6 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7
Keg tap at the Two-Tailed Lion, Leicester. Yellow/gold and hazy with a thin white head and a good bit of lacing. Light aroma, peach and apricot, not so much to it. Sweet initial taste with an incredible intense bitterness at the end of the sip. Drying finish. Medium carbonation. A NEIPA for grown ups.
RuneBlix (26316) reviewed Stone Sap from Vibrant Forest Brewery 4 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 7 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7
150ml draught from a sample tray at Røør. Lacing rings from a diminishing white head, hazy golden body. Inviting floral, juicy smell. Fresh juicy taste as well, moments of lemon and grapefruit. Citrus peels to a decent bitter finish. Good drinking. (Oslo 04.11.2021).

Svesse (15730) reviewed Stone Sap from Vibrant Forest Brewery 5 years ago
Appearance - 6 | Aroma - 7 | Flavor - 8 | Texture - 8 | Overall - 7.5
(Draught at Moeder Lambic Fontainas, Brussels, 19 Oct 2019) Cloudy yellow colour with frothy, white head. Fruity, hoppy nose with citrus, grapefruit, pineapple and pine needles. Fruity, hoppy taste with notes of citrus, grapefruit, pineapple, pine needles and a generous citric, tropical bitterness in the finish. Fresh and tasty, with a generous hop presence. Very nice.
